Harare, zimbabwe, South Africa...
Harare, zimbabwe, South Africa...
Harare, ?Eastlea, Harare, zimb...
Harare, Zimbabwe, Zimbabwe.
Kubwa, FCT-Abuja, Nigeria.
kzn, Gauteng, gauteng.
dubai, dubai, dubai.
Newcastle, KwaZulu Natal, Sout...
mthatha, eastern cape, South A...
Brits, Gauteng, South Africa.